Sempra Preferred Stock 5.75% is a type of equity security offered by Sempra, a prominent energy infrastructure company. This specific class of preferred stock is designed to provide shareholders with a fixed dividend rate of 5.75%, reflecting its primary purpose of offering more predictable income streams compared to common stock. Preferred stocks like Sempra's are considered hybrid instruments, combining features of both stocks and bonds, and they often attract investors seeking stable, first-in-line dividends.
Sempra plays a critical role in the utilities sector, focusing on the transmission and distribution of electricity and natural gas. As such, its preferred stock is intrinsically linked to the performance and operational stability of the energy sector. By holding preferred stock, investors are afforded certain privileges over common stockholders, including priority in dividend distribution and, typically, a higher claim on assets in the event of liquidation.
Sempra's preferred stock contributes to the company's capital structure, supporting its extensive infrastructure projects across North America. Given its position in a stable and essential industry, this asset underscores the importance of steady dividend instruments in diversifying investment portfolios.
